Goodbye Brunoise
Posted in restos, tagged brunoise, restos on 2007-11-13,Tuesday | No Comments »
Brunoise closed after service on Saturday night.
This is truly sad news for us - we found out today when the reservation we made last night for our upcoming trip, returned via email today with a note from staff about the closing.
Another one bites the dust, eh? Comments on Chowhound reference an article in the Montreal [...]
